Lot consists of: (A) Case XX Stainless USA 1-dot (1979) 1-blade Big Daddy Barlow stag Founder's knife in wood and glass wall display, serial No. S0546. (B) Case Lightning 5-1/4" No. 6225-SAB 2-blade folding wood handled Hunter commemorating Oklahoma Run of 89 1889-1989. Serial No. 032. In fitted factory wood case. (C) Case Lightning 4-3/4" one blade Changer with four interchangeable blades; clip, saw, drop, utility. Handle is done in colored scrimshaw of bear scenes. Complete with leather belt sheath. All parts are in fitted factory tin with papers. (D) Case XX USA 5-dot (1975) 3-5/8" No. P137SS 1-blade Sod Buster commemorating the Kentucky Bicentennial 1775-1975. Complete with factory box. (E) Case Lightning set of 2 knifes; 3" No. 6225-1/2 2-blade swell center Jackknife, 2-3/4" No. 62132SSP 2-blade small Canoe pen knife. Father and Son knife set serial No. 063 in fitted factory box. (F) Case Lightning 4-1/8" No. 7254SS 2-blade Trapper commemorating the Yellow Rose of Texas, serial No. 18. Complete with factory fitted display box and paper box. Circa contemporary. CONDITION: Near mint. TN

Item Dimensions: Largest: 5 - 1/4".
LOT OF 7: CASE COMMEMORATIVE AND COLLECTOR KNIVES - COMPLETE WITH FACTORY DISPLAY BOXES.
